Slade Green Station is equipped to cater to all your ticketing needs, whether you're buying or collecting tickets. With a ticket office that operates Monday to Saturday during the mornings, and accessible ticket machines located on Platform 2, purchasing a ticket is hassle-free. Moreover, the station supports smartcards, making day-to-day travel seamless.
The station ensures travelers receive the necessary support with staff assistance available on weekdays and Saturdays. A secure station accreditation highlights the commitment to traveler safety and security. For those requiring accessibility support, Slade Green Station offers step-free access to both platforms via different entrances but lacks a step-free interchange between platforms. There is also an induction loop and a ramp available for better train access.
Beyond the rails, Slade Green ensures your onward journey is easily managed. Rail replacement services and local bus options are available, offering well-connected routes to destinations like Dartford and Plumstead. Abercynon Station may not boast a bustling ticket office, but it simplifies the process with modern ticket machines that support quick and easy ticket collections. These machines have been cleverly designed to accommodate all travelers, offering accessible ticketing with support for major debit and credit cards, although they don't accept cash. For tech-savvy travelers, the presence of smartcard validators ensures a seamless transition between different parts of the journey.
The station’s facilities cater to everyday commuter needs. While there are no dedicated waiting rooms, there is ample seating available. Travelers can rest assured with the availability of CCTV and help points, providing a safe and informed environment. Unfortunately, the station lacks luggage storage, refreshment facilities, and luxury lounges, but travelers can rely on the extensive transport links for their onward journeys or plan stops at nearby amenities.
Abercynon aims to provide accessible travel to as many passengers as possible. It offers step-free access and ramps with handrails are available for both platforms, classifying it as Category B2 on the accessibility scale. Although wheelchair availability and waiting rooms are absent, the station compensates with accessible parking options. The staff helpdesk and comprehensive customer information through screens and announcements ensure that travelers with different needs are catered to.
One of Abercynon's highlights is its seamless connections to other modes of transport. Rail replacement services are conveniently located in the station car park, ready to whisk passengers away should the need arise. Despite the lack of direct bus or taxi services at the station, the location makes it easy to catch a connecting service in the vicinity, paving the way for stimulating adventures in South Wales and beyond.
